Ghidra

svobodný nástroj pro softwarové reverzní inženýrství původně vyvíjený americkou Národní bezpečnostní agenturou

Ghidra je svobodný nástroj pro softwarové reverzní inženýrství vyvinutý původně v utajení americkou Národní bezpečnostní agenturou (NSA). Jeho grafické uživatelské rozhraní je naprogramováno v Javě s pomocí knihovny Swing, zatímco samotný dekompilátor je naprogramovaný v C++. Přídavné zásuvné moduly pro Ghidru je možná psát v Javě nebo v Pythonu (který je interpretován Jythonem).

Ghidra
Logo
VývojářNárodní bezpečnostní agentura
Aktuální verze11.0.3 (11. dubna 2024)
Operační systémmultiplatformní software
Vyvíjeno vJava
Typ softwarudisassembler, svobodný software, dekompilátor a debugger
LicenceApache License, Version 2.0
Webwww.ghidra-sre.org
Některá data mohou pocházet z datové položky.

Ghidru lze považovat za konkurenci k etablovanému komerčnímu dekompilátoru IDA Pro.[1]

Dějiny editovat

První veřejná zmínka o Ghidře pochází z března 2017, kdy k ní došlo prostřednictvím projektu WikiLeaks.[2] V lednu 2019 NSA oznámila,[3] že na RSA konferenci v březnu 2019 software dá volně k disposici, a následně skutečně v březnu na oficiálních stránkách zveřejnila zdrojový kód.[4]

Podporované architektury a formáty editovat

Odkazy editovat

Reference editovat

V tomto článku byl použit překlad textu z článku Ghidra na anglické Wikipedii.

  1. CIMPANU, Catalin. NSA releases Ghidra, a free software reverse engineering toolkit. zdnet.com [online]. 2019-03-06 [cit. 2020-4-25]. Dostupné online. (anglicky) 
  2. csirt.cz. Postřehy z bezpečnosti: Twitter dovolil zneužití telefonních čísel a e-mailů k cílení reklamy. Root.cz [online]. 2019-10-14 [cit. 2020-24-25]. Dostupné online. ISSN 1212-8309. 
  3. FIKAR, Jan. NSA v březnu uvolní disassembler GHIDRA. Root.cz [online]. 2019-01-07 [cit. 2020-04-25]. Dostupné online. ISSN 1212-8309. 
  4. FIKAR, Jan. NSA uvolnilo disassembler GHIDRA. Root.cz [online]. 2019-03-06 [cit. 2020-04-26]. Dostupné online. ISSN 1212-8309. 

Externí odkazy editovat